This past weekend the JConcepts race team returned to LCRC Raceway in Oakland Mills, PA for the 2021 Mugen Challenge. Nearly two months ago this same track hosted the 2021 ROAR 1:8 Off-Road Fuel Nationals. This race was just as big as they saw 383 entries from 192 drivers competing in 12 different classes. So the team took all the info they gained at the ROAR event and put it to work at the Mugen Challenge.

The event kicked off Thursday morning with a driver clinic that was put on by Mugen/JConcepts driver Adam Drake. No one in the industry puts in more hours and laps driving a nitro off-road vehicle than Drake. He walked drivers around the track to teach them about racing lines, and how he runs his personal nitro program to get consistent results. Then practice began for drivers later from 4-8pm. On Friday practice ran from 10am to 8pm and that night a dirt oval race was held on a nearby track.

Image courtesy of 46RC.

Qualifying began right before 8am and each class ran against the clock for five minutes. There were three rounds of qualifying that day and each round consisted of 34 heats! After qualifying had completed Drake was the class TQ in 1/8 Nitro Truggy and 1/8 Expert Electric and Nitro Buggy!

Image courtesy of 46RC.

On Sunday morning the lower mains began at 8am sharp. Each 1/8 electric main ran for 6 minutes while the nitro mains ran for 15. In the 1/8 Nitro Truggy A main Drake would lead the field until an electrical problem retired him from the field early. This allowed JConcepts teammate Bryan Kata to take the lead and come away with the victory!

With five mains remaining, the weather took a final turn for the worse and the event got rained out. So the final finishing order was based off of qualifying which gave Adam two more wins in the 1/8 Electric and Nitro Buggy classes!
